hello
i have installed flash media server 3.5 ..windows vista and using FLASH 10
right now in
Flash Media Server page I am only able to play HTTP sample,

RTMP file is not working , i check the sample folder >> and open HelloWorld

>> that shows error :: Error #2044: Unhandled NetStatusEvent:. level=error, code=NetConnection.Connect.Failed
at HelloWorld/connectHandler()

what should i do now

need ur help urgent

1. Is the service running?


2. If it's not running then start it


3. If it's running then double check to make sure your firewall is not getting in the way


4. If firewall is getting in the way then disable it briefly (disconnect from the internet) or open the port 1935 to FMS (vista is notoriously locked down)


5. If the firewall is not getting in the way then maybe try reinstalling. Seems odd that the top two problems are not it.


I would make an empty FLA file and make a basic netConnection to the server and see what comes back. See if it comes back failed or rejected. If rejected then the service is working, it's an app problem at this point. If failed then the service is either not running or not accessible.

I used rtmpt instead of rtmp and it worked!!!
